Primary Purpose Of The Job
Oversee and coordinate all logistical activities related to the transportation, storage, distribution, and delivery of vehicles. This role ensures timely delivery, accurate documentation, and compliance with company and industry standards. The coordinator acts as a key link between suppliers, manufacturers, transport providers, and customers to optimize logistics operations, minimize delays, and support overall storage and distribution efficiency within the automotive network.

Main Responsibilities
- Plan, coordinate, and monitor the movement of finished vehicles from manufacturing plants to ports, compounds, and dealerships.
- Manage relationships with transport carriers, port operators, and third-party logistics providers to ensure timely and cost-effective delivery.
- Oversee vehicle allocation, scheduling, and dispatch processes in alignment with customer orders and delivery targets.
- Manage and monitor al customs processes related to import and bonded storage
- Support 3PL carriers to develop an action plan in relation to any critical situations which arise.
- Use visibility reports to manage lates and ensure carrier OTD and lead-time performance.
- Ensure that service mailboxes are monitored and all enquiries are responded to in line with local KPIs.
- Raise PO's.
- Track, report, manage and ensure full visibility of all customer activity i.e. PDI, Transport, Claims
- Use detailed forecasts and shipping/build information to ensure capacities.
- Analyse indicators used for measuring unit results in order to implement corrective actions.
- Ensure adherence to quality, safety, and environmental standards across all logistics operations.
- Support continuous improvement initiatives focused on optimizing delivery lead times, reducing logistics costs, and enhancing customer satisfaction.
- Participate in audits, risk assessments, and vendor performance evaluations to maintain high operational standards.
- Ad-hoc duties as and when required from time to time by your line manager
- Maintain accurate logistics data and performance metrics within company systems and prepare regular operational reports.
- Support in management of demo fleet and event transport coordination
- Direct Report: Import and Logistics Manager
- Collaboration Teams: Marketing and Sales teams of Geely Auto UK
- Managing multiple stakeholders—including manufacturing plants, logistics service providers, ports, and dealerships—requires precise coordination to ensure seamless end-to-end vehicle movement.
- Adjusting logistics plans quickly in response to fluctuating production volumes, sales priorities, and market demand variations requires agility and effective communication across departments.
- Maintaining accurate vehicle tracking information across multiple digital platforms and ensuring seamless integration between logistics and ERP systems is essential yet technically demanding.
- Driving process improvements and adopting innovative logistics solutions while maintaining daily operational performance requires strategic thinking and multitasking ability.
- Bachelor’s degree beneficial but not necessary
- 3+ years of experience in automotive industry preferably with finished vehicles
- Experience managing relationships with internal and external stakeholders.
- Experience in handling customs documentation and vehicle registrations
- Proficiency in MS Office tools, especially Excel
- Strong communication and organisational skills.
- Effective business management report and presentation writing skills
- Attention to detail and accuracy.
- Problem-solving and analytical capabilities.
- Strong teamwork and collaboration abilities.
- High level of professionalism and discretion.
